Related Searches
Port Houston Jobs
Houston TX
NASA Houston
Houston Hotels
Office Depot
Port Houston Employment
Sponsored Links
Sponsored Links
Search results provided by
© 2011 InsiteApp.com
Privacy Policy
Terms